  • Current Research @ KU: Citations and abstracts of dissertations and theses submitted by the University of Kansas and published in UMI's Dissertations Abstracts database, and full text of all KU dissertations and theses submitted after 1996. Open to all members of the KU community. Off-campus connections will require proxy log-in.

  • ProQuest Theses and Dissertations: Online access to citations and abstracts for over 2 million U.S. and Canadian dissertations and master's theses since 1861, and to the full-text of dissertations and theses submitted since 1997. Available to Lawrence/Edwards students and faculty, and to all users on the Lawrence/Edwards campuses.
